How Common Is The Last Name Carlies? popularity and diffusion
It is the 2,718,172nd most frequently held last name on a worldwide basis, borne by approximately 1 in 142,893,057 people. It occurs mostly in The Americas, where 86 percent of Carlies are found; 84 percent are found in North America and 84 percent are found in Anglo-North America. Carlies is also the 1,637,361st most frequently used first name in the world, borne by 39 people.
This surname is most numerous in The United States, where it is carried by 48 people, or 1 in 7,551,228. In The United States Carlies is mostly concentrated in: Maryland, where 29 percent reside, New York, where 29 percent reside and North Carolina, where 8 percent reside. Barring The United States this last name is found in 3 countries. It also occurs in China, where 2 percent reside and Ecuador, where 2 percent reside.
